The Sport Studies PhD program from Mississippi State University key facts
The Doctor of Philosophy programs offers two concentrations: Exercise Science and Sport Studies. The degree is a research-focused program designed to prepare professionals with the cognitive and research skills needed to be productive scholars.
The Sport Studies program from Mississippi State University is intended for students who desire teaching and research careers in higher education institutions. Interested students should familiarize themselves with the research interests of graduate faculty in the sport studies doctoral program: Dr. Younghan Lee, Dr. Soyoun Lim, Dr. Matthew Zimmerman, Dr. Gregg Twietmeyer, and Dr. Brad Vickers.
